Prior to joining Three Zero Three Capital Partners, Mr. Burke entered the financial markets working on the floor of the Chicago Mercantile Exchange in the Eurodollar quadrant.
In February 1991, he became a CME member and floor broker for Prudential Securities Inc. executing orders in the Eurodollars futures pit.
Mr. Burke moved to New York to join Lehman Brothers in September, 1992 where he worked on the government bond desk.
In October 1994, he moved back to Chicago to work with Thomas Murphy and Steven Beitler for Prudential on their institutional sales desk.
In May 1996, he left Prudential with Messrs.
Murphy and Beitler to co-found TJM Institutional where he acts as chief operating officer.
Mr. Burke attended St. John's University in New York and graduated with a BA in finance in January of 1988.
John holds Series 3, 4, 7, 24, 27, 55 and 63 Licenses.
